Output 7e8ebaf1539fafc85a321b2a93bf3ddc3da97c5d8707c7337ef97048328e92fb:0

value
592028
script pubkey
OP_0 OP_PUSHBYTES_20 5306ebf9a95f1d3975e1b8a83f5487d03d325c3a
address
bc1q2vrwh7dftuwnja0phz5r74y86q7nyhp602qv5c
transaction
7e8ebaf1539fafc85a321b2a93bf3ddc3da97c5d8707c7337ef97048328e92fb
spent
true